Adam Gregory Wraps Up Soles4Souls Tour

Adam Gregory just finished his six-week tour partnership with the Nashville-based charity organization, Soles4Souls. Gregory played multiple cities on the What It Takes 2009 club tour and joined with radio stations in the cities to collect money and raise awareness of the organization, which donates both new and used shoes to the hurting worldwide.

"Soles4Souls is a great charity that's really helping out a lot of people," said Gregory in a statement. "People forget about the basic comforts that most of us take for granted, like a simple pair of shoes, but think about how miserable you'd be without them. I'm proud to say that we helped make a difference in a lot of people's lives through this partnership."

Attendees at Gregory's shows helped raise thousands of dollars and shoes to help the organization. Gregory was able to distribute the shoes to people in the community at shelters.

"Adam Gregory is a talented young artist with a big heart," founder of Sole4Souls Wayne Elsey said in a statement. "We expect things from him in the future and look forward to working with this young man again."
